About Meat

Meat by James McDermott is a bold and thought-provoking historical drama that explores identity, desire, and sexuality in rural England. Set in Diss, Norfolk, the play tells the little-known true story of Robert Carleton, a 17th-century tailor and his secret relationship with his apprentice Jon Lincoln.

The story takes a dark turn when Jon’s fiancé, Mary, comes for dinner with the two tailors. Through powerful storytelling and poetic language. Meat reimagines Carleton’s experience with heart and humanity, challenging audiences to confront the past while reflecting on how far we’ve come, and how far we still have to go.


Age advised 14+ due to adult content and storyline
